After Guru Arjan Dev’s martyrdom, Guru Hargobind Rai completely transformed Sikhs from just spiritual beings to ferocious warriors. He encouraged people to maintain physical fitness and keep themselves ready for physical combat.

Worldwide, complications in pregnancy are the number one killer of girls and young women aged 15-19. Every year 50,000 teenage girls and young women die during pregnancy or childbirth, in many cases because their bodies are not ready to bear children.

The global number of illicit drug users is likely to grow by 25% by 2050, with the bulk of the increase expected to take place among the rapidly rising urban populations of developing countries, according to the United Nations.
